Police investigate two gunfire incidents near Holmes Run

Gunfire was reported Sunday night in the 500 block of N. Pickett Street (on left), a few blocks away from where shots were fired on Friday, Dec. 8, in the 5300 block of Taney Avenue (via Google Maps)

(Updated 10 p.m.) The Alexandria Police Department is investigating two reports of gunshots over the weekend in the Seminary Valley neighborhood.

No injuries were reported from both incidents. The first occurred on Friday night (Dec. 8) at around 10:15 p.m. when an APD officer reported shots fired in the 5300 block of Taney Avenue. The officer chased two suspects on foot, but both eluded her by running through a neighborhood of townhomes, according to scanner traffic.

On Sunday at around 7 p.m., six-to-seven gunshots were reported just a few blocks away in the 500 block of N. Pickett Street. Police searched the area for about 30 minutes and no arrest was made, according to scanner traffic.

Anyone with information on either incident can contact the APD non-emergency number at 703-746-4444. Callers can remain anonymous.
